Pros

Outstanding mission-driven organization with exceptionally talented, collaborative colleagues. I had the opportunity to work on cutting-edge ophthalmology clinical trials with multidisciplinary teams who genuinely cared about advancing patient care. The work was intellectually stimulating, there were many opportunities to learn, and I appreciated the culture of scientific curiosity and collaboration within the Casey Eye Institute.

Cons

Like many academic medical centers, organizational priorities can shift quickly with changes in funding. Decision-making can be slow, communication during organizational changes could be improved, and career advancement opportunities may be limited outside of traditional academic pathways. Funding uncertainty can affect long-term job stability for research staff.
